摘要
In this paper, we propose a semantic web based solution to implement the Interoperability Framework (IF) for Persistent Identifiers (PI) developed within the context of APARSEN EU project. The IF provides a comprehensive, semantics-aware solution for interoperability of heterogeneous Persistent Identifier systems. Such a solution aims to provide added-value services built on an Interoperability Knowledge Base. The IF ontology refinement and the related prototype specifics have been designed adopting a bottom-up approach that starts from a) the analysis of metadata provided by Content Providers and b) the collection of functional and semantic requirements of Persistent Identifier Domains (PID to fostering ontology-based metadata translation among different bodies. Conclusions and intended future work close the paper.
